Resisted Internal Rotation
Positions & Range of Motion
- Start
- standing tall gripping a band/cable, working elbow tucked at the side and bent 90° with a towel trapped under the elbow, forearm rotated outward pointing away from the body
- End
- forearm rotated inward across the body toward the belly, wrist pointing at the opposite hip, elbow still pinned to the side and towel still trapped
- Range of Motion
- glenohumeral internal rotation from an externally rotated start through neutral to across the midline
How to Perform
Side-lying or standing with band/cable. Rotate forearm inward against resistance while keeping elbow at side. Targets subscapularis and internal rotators.

Coaching Cues
- 1
Tall trunk — IR comes from the front of the shoulder
(verbal) - 2
Pull the band across the body toward the belly
(verbal) - 3
Rotate the wrist to point at the opposite hip
(verbal) - 4
Towel under the elbow stays trapped throughout
(tactile)
Evidence-Based Dosing & EMG Data
3×10-15 reps; progress through phases over 12-16 weeks
Subscapularis 44-81.7% MVIC depending on position; belly press most specific [Ginn 2017]

Easier Variations ↓
Active-Assisted IR
Use a cane or dowel to assist the movement with the other hand.
Harder Variations ↑
90/90 Internal Rotation
Shoulder abducted to 90°, elbow at 90°. Rotate forearm down against resistance.
